About the role

The Senior Compensation Partner is responsible for providing strategic analysis and assisting with the design, implementation, and administration of executive and broad-based compensation decisions for new hires and internal employees. This role supports the global People & Culture organization with deliverables required for internal leadership, board of directors, and investors.

Responsibilities

  • Act as business partner to the People & Culture (P&C) team along with business leadership to support their decision making for hiring, promotions, specific organizational initiatives, and annual compensation programs
  • Manage the global compensation architecture including the design and creation of new jobs and salary structures
  • Conduct research, quantitative analysis, data modeling, data mining, and the presentation of data to see beyond the numbers and understand trends to drive strategic decisions around people
  • Agregate data and participate in compensation surveys as needed
  • Develop and implement communication and training on compensation programs for recruiters, human resources professionals, and managers to promote understanding and transparency of Rocket Lab’s compensation practices
  • Research and provide recommendations for innovative compensation tools and resources with an emphasis on artificial intelligence (AI)
  • Assist with the development of a comprehensive total rewards strategy and roadmap
  • Collaborate with IT on process improvements and systems enhancements
  • Provide analytical support for total rewards compliance requirements
  • Review and approve compensation requests for new hires and internal transfers
  • Develop presentations and provide recommendations to leadership
